Partager via


Méthode IUIAnimationStoryboard2 ::Conclusion (uianimation.h)

Termine l’itération actuelle d’une boucle d’image clé en cours (où la boucle est définie sur UI_ANIMATION_REPEAT_INDEFINITELY), termine la boucle et continue avec le storyboard.

Syntaxe

HRESULT Conclude();

Valeur de retour

Si cette méthode réussit, elle retourne S_OK. Sinon, elle retourne un code d’erreur HRESULT. Pour obtenir la liste des codes d’erreur, consultez Codes d’erreur d’animation Windows .

Remarques

Cette méthode spécifie que toutes les boucles d’images clés suivantes qui ont un nombre de répétitions de UI_ANIMATION_REPEAT_INDEFINITELY (-1) seront ignorées pendant la lecture du reste du storyboard.

Une itération d’une boucle d’image clé en cours est terminée avant la lecture du reste du storyboard.

Si cette méthode est appelée à la fin d’une itération de boucle d’image clé alternée, la boucle est terminée avec la valeur de la boucle définie sur la valeur de la boucle de fin.

Si cette méthode est appelée à la fin d’une itération de boucle d’image clé non alternée, où l'« encapsulation de boucle » entraîne la définition de la valeur de la boucle sur la valeur de début de l’itération suivante, la boucle est exécutée une fois de plus pour que la valeur de la boucle soit définie sur la valeur de la boucle de fin.

Pour les boucles d’image clé alternées, chaque itération a une valeur de départ équivalente à la valeur de fin de la boucle précédente. Dans ce cas, le « wrapping de boucle » n’est pas un problème.

Configuration requise

Condition requise Valeur
Client minimal pris en charge Windows 8, Windows 7 et Mise à jour de plateforme pour Windows 7 [applications de bureau | Applications UWP]
Serveur minimal pris en charge Aucun pris en charge
Plateforme cible Windows
En-tête uianimation.h
DLL UIAnimation.dll

Voir aussi

IUIAnimationStoryboard2